This Report contains statistics tabulated from information collected in the Census of Population and Housing conducted in Norfolk Island on 7 August 2001, under Authority of the Norfolk Island Census and Statistics Act 1961.
It is intended that this Census provide up to date statistics for the island concerning the characteristics of the population and housing. This information is required to meet the needs of Government and private organisations for policy planning and research purposes.
